Specifications
•
Audio Section
–
Continuous
Average Power (FTC): (Stereo Mode)
85 watts per channel into 8 ohms
@ 20Hz
–
20kHz, <0.07% THD,
both channels driven; (Five-Channel
Surround Mode): 75 watts per
channel into 8 ohms @ 20Hz
–
20kHz, <0.07% THD, all channels
driven; High Instantaneous Current
Capability (HCC): ±45 amps
•
Tuner
–
Usable Sensitivity:
IHF 1.3μV/13.2dBf; THD at 1kHz
with 100% Modulation: (Mono)
0.2%, (Stereo) 0.3%; FM Adjacent
Channel Selectivity: ±400kHz, 70dB;
Ultimate (Maximum) S/N Ratio
(measured at 1mV RF Input Level):
(Mono) 70dB, (Stereo) 68dB
•
General
–
Dimensions (H x W x D):
6-1/2" x 17-5/16" x 17-1/8"
(165mm x 440mm x 435mm);
Weight: 35 lb (15.9kg)
[NOTE: Depth measurement includes knobs,
buttons and terminal connections; height
measurement includes feet and chassis.]

Features
75W x 5 Into 8 Ohms,
20Hz
–
20kHz, at <0.07% THD,
With All Channels Driven
Simultaneously
•
High-Current
(±45 Amps), Ultrawide-Bandwidth
(10Hz
–
100kHz) Amplifier Design
Effortlessly Powers the Most
Dynamic Digital Sources
•
Dual
Power Supplies Independently Drive
Front and Rear Channels
•
Backlit
Remote Provides Manual
and Automatic Calibration of Audio
Output Levels, and Is Programmable
to Control up to Eight Devices From
Built-In Codes or Using Learning
Capability
•
Dolby Digital and
DTS-ES 6.1 Discrete and Matrix
Surround and DTS Neo:6
®
Decoding
Using Advanced, 24-Bit, Twin-Core
Crystal
®
Chip Digital Engine
•
High-Resolution, Ultralow-Noise,
192kHz/24-Bit DACs
•
Wide-
Bandwidth, HDTV-Ready Component
Video Switching
•
Dolby Pro Logic* II
(Movies, Music and Emulation
Modes) Surround Sound Is
Compatible With Surround-Encoded
or Stereo Material but Delivers Detail
That Approaches Digital 5.1 Formats
•
Harman-Exclusive Logic 7 Cinema
and Music Surround Sound
Processing in 5.1 and 7.1 Channels
for Superior Soundstage Imaging
and Playback of Both Surround-
Encoded and Stereo Recordings
•
Two Modes of VMAx Virtual
Surround Sound Deliver the Home
Theater Experience With Only Two
Speakers
•
HDCD Decoding
for More Realistic Reproduction of
HDCD Compact Discs and Enhanced
Playback of Non-HDCD Discs
•
5- and 7-Channel Stereo, Hall
and Theater DSP Surround Sound
Modes
•
MP3 Decoding Through
Coaxial or Optical Digital (S/P-DIF)
Inputs Enables Playback of Hours
of Music From a Compatible
Computer
†
•
FM Stereo/FM/AM
Tuner With 30 Presets and Direct-
Access Tuning
•
Subwoofer Output
for Direct Connection to Powered
Subwoofer
•
Five A/V Inputs With
S-Video and Four Audio Inputs
•
8-Channel Direct Inputs for Use With
External Surround Decoders
•
7.1
Preamp Outputs and Main Inputs
for All Channels Allow the Use of
External Equalizers or Amplifiers,
Such as the Harman Kardon PA 2000
and PA 4000
•
Front-Panel Audio/
Video Input With S-Video Is
Switchable to an Output for Use
With Video Games or Portable
Recorders
•
Six Digital Inputs (Two
Optical and Two Coaxial on Rear
Panel, and One Optical and One
Coaxial on Front Panel)
•
Three
Digital Outputs (One Coax and One
Optical Rear Panel, One Coax Front
Panel Switchable to an Input or
Output)
•
On-Screen Display
•
Fully
Color-Coded Rear-Panel Connections
Conform to CEA Standards for
Simplified Installation
•
Multiroom/
Multisource Audio Allows Users in
Separate Rooms to Listen to
Different Sources Simultaneously
•
Includes Separate Zone II Remote
Control for Multiroom Operation, or
Simplified Operation in Main Room
•
Programmable Power-Up Volume
•
Rotary Bass, Treble and
Balance Controls
